A Career Advancement Programme in Telecommunications Data Security equips professionals with in-depth knowledge and practical skills in protecting sensitive information within the telecommunications sector. The programme focuses on developing expertise in cybersecurity best practices, risk management, and incident response specific to the complexities of telecommunications networks.
Learning outcomes typically include mastering cryptography techniques, network security protocols, and intrusion detection systems. Participants gain proficiency in vulnerability assessment, penetration testing, and security auditing, directly applicable to telecommunication infrastructure. Furthermore, the programme often covers regulatory compliance (like GDPR and CCPA) and ethical hacking methodologies crucial for data protection.
The duration of such a programme varies, ranging from several weeks for intensive short courses to several months for more comprehensive certifications. Some may even extend to a full year for postgraduate-level study, offering advanced specializations in areas like cloud security or 5G network security.
